Why is Crieff Hydro called Hydro?
Crieff Hydro is a hotel in Crieff, Perthshire, Scotland. The purpose-built hotel opened in 1868 as the Crieff Hydropathic Establishment, and is locally known as the Hydro.

When did Crieff Hydro start selling alcohol?
For a long time the strongest drink you could get here was a double ginger beer on the rocks: we were a dry hotel until we opened our first bar in 1994. You wouldn’t think it now, looking at the wall of whisky and mixologists shaking it out at the Miekle.
Why is a hotel called a hydro?
Designed by renowned Scottish architects Peddie and Kinnear, the hotel was originally a Victorian health spa resort. The Hydro, as it was then known, welcomed guests who came to drink the local spring water and enjoy a range of hydropathic treatments.

How big is Crieff Hydro?
900-acre
Crieff Hydro Hotel is set in a 900-acre estate with a Victorian spa, 9-hole par 3 golf course and over 60 indoor and outdoor activities.

Why is hydro called OVO?
The arena was initially named The Hydro after its main sponsor Scottish Hydro Electric. The arena was known as The SSE Hydro until October 2021, when it was announced that the name was to change to “OVO Hydro”, after its new sponsor OVO Energy, with a focus on making the venue more sustainable.
Does Scottish Hydro still exist?
Scottish Hydro is still in existence but now forms part of the founding companies behind SSE as a result of the merger with Southern Electric. The Scottish Hydro operations continue under the joint names of SSE and Scottish Hydro which include hydroelectricity generation, energy supply, and distribution networks.
Who owns Peebles Hydro hotel?
Crieff Hydro Group
Crieff Hydro Group owns the Crieff Hydro and nearby Murraypark Hotel; Peebles Hydro and The Park; the Isles of Glencoe and nearby Ballachulish Hotel; and the Kingshouse in Glen Coe.
